Overview of materials for Polylactic Acid (PLA) Biopolymer
Categories: Polymer; Thermoplastic; Polylactic Acid (PLA) Biopolymer

Material Notes: This property data is a summary of similar materials in the MatWeb database for the category "Polylactic Acid (PLA) Biopolymer". Each property range of values reported is minimum and maximum values of appropriate MatWeb entries. The comments report the average value, and number of data points used to calculate the average. The values are not necessarily typical of any specific grade, especially less common values and those that can be most affected by additives or processing methods.

Physical PropertiesMetricEnglishComments
Density 1.00 - 3.41 g/cc0.0361 - 0.123 lb/in³Average value: 1.30 g/cc Grade Count:286
 1.08 - 1.21 g/cc
@Temperature 230 - 230 °C
0.0390 - 0.0437 lb/in³
@Temperature 446 - 446 °F
Average value: 1.09 g/cc Grade Count:16
Water Absorption 0.130 - 2.40 %0.130 - 2.40 %Average value: 2.01 % Grade Count:17
Moisture Absorption at Equilibrium 0.0600 - 2.00 %0.0600 - 2.00 %Average value: 0.244 % Grade Count:11

Additive Loading 10.0 - 40.0 %10.0 - 40.0 %Average value: 20.0 % Grade Count:14
Moisture Vapor Transmission 8.30 - 15.7 cc-mm/m²-24hr-atm21.1 - 39.9 cc-mil/100 in²-24hr-atmAverage value: 11.5 cc-mm/m²-24hr-atm Grade Count:4
Water Vapor Transmission 3.88 - 170 g/m²/day0.250 - 10.9 g/100 in²/dayAverage value: 103 g/m²/day Grade Count:8
Oxygen Transmission 14.0 - 27.6 cc-mm/m²-24hr-atm35.6 - 70.1 cc-mil/100 in²-24hr-atmAverage value: 20.3 cc-mm/m²-24hr-atm Grade Count:4
Oxygen Transmission Rate 130 - 1450 cc/m²/day8.37 - 93.4 cc/100 in²/dayAverage value: 889 cc/m²/day Grade Count:7
Nitrogen Transmission 1.65 - 7.29 cc-mm/m²-24hr-atm4.18 - 18.5 cc-mil/100 in²-24hr-atmAverage value: 4.74 cc-mm/m²-24hr-atm Grade Count:4
Carbon Dioxide Transmission 76.0 - 118 cc-mm/m²-24hr-atm193 - 300 cc-mil/100 in²-24hr-atmAverage value: 94.0 cc-mm/m²-24hr-atm Grade Count:4
Maximum Moisture Content 0.0200 - 0.08000.0200 - 0.0800Average value: 0.0320 Grade Count:5
Linear Mold Shrinkage >= 0.000600 cm/cm>= 0.000600 in/in
Linear Mold Shrinkage, Transverse 0.00150 - 0.00650 cm/cm0.00150 - 0.00650 in/inAverage value: 0.00369 cm/cm Grade Count:9
Melt Flow 0.200 - 92.8 g/10 min0.200 - 92.8 g/10 minAverage value: 12.8 g/10 min Grade Count:232
 
Mechanical PropertiesMetricEnglishComments
Hardness, Rockwell R 94.0 - 11894.0 - 118Average value: 105 Grade Count:20
Hardness, Shore A 63.0 - 87.063.0 - 87.0Average value: 76.8 Grade Count:8
Hardness, Shore D 34.0 - 87.034.0 - 87.0Average value: 69.0 Grade Count:19
Ball Indentation Hardness 105 - 190 MPa15200 - 27600 psiAverage value: 131 MPa Grade Count:4
Tensile Strength, Ultimate 0.160 - 3000 MPa23.2 - 435000 psiAverage value: 57.3 MPa Grade Count:191

Electrical PropertiesMetricEnglishComments
Electrical Resistivity 1.00e+8 - 1.00e+15 ohm-cm1.00e+8 - 1.00e+15 ohm-cmAverage value: 6.67e+14 ohm-cm Grade Count:6
Surface Resistance 1.00e+10 - 1.00e+15 ohm1.00e+10 - 1.00e+15 ohmAverage value: 6.67e+14 ohm Grade Count:6
Dielectric Constant 1.51 - 2.701.51 - 2.70Average value: 2.29 Grade Count:3
Dissipation Factor 0.00300 - 0.01400.00300 - 0.0140Average value: 0.00750 Grade Count:3
 
Thermal PropertiesMetricEnglishComments
CTE, linear 101 - 120 µm/m-°C56.1 - 66.7 µin/in-°FAverage value: 114 µm/m-°C Grade Count:3
Thermal Conductivity 0.0320 - 0.170 W/m-K0.222 - 1.18 BTU-in/hr-ft²-°FAverage value: 0.0439 W/m-K Grade Count:4
Melting Point 64.0 - 220 °C147 - 428 °FAverage value: 154 °C Grade Count:124
Maximum Service Temperature, Air 52.0 - 240 °C126 - 464 °FAverage value: 175 °C Grade Count:30
Deflection Temperature at 0.46 MPa (66 psi) 50.0 - 160 °C122 - 320 °FAverage value: 86.1 °C Grade Count:140
Deflection Temperature at 1.8 MPa (264 psi) 44.0 - 149 °C111 - 300 °FAverage value: 82.6 °C Grade Count:53
Vicat Softening Point 44.0 - 160 °C111 - 320 °FAverage value: 85.5 °C Grade Count:64
Glass Transition Temp, Tg -43.0 - 120 °C-45.4 - 248 °FAverage value: 57.1 °C Grade Count:65
Flammability, UL94 HB - V-0HB - V-0Grade Count:20
 
Optical PropertiesMetricEnglishComments
Haze 2.00 - 85.0 %2.00 - 85.0 %Average value: 30.8 % Grade Count:7
Gloss 90.0 %90.0 %Average value: 90.0 % Grade Count:4
Transmission, Visible 90.0 %90.0 %Average value: 90.0 % Grade Count:13
 
Processing PropertiesMetricEnglishComments
Processing Temperature 25.0 - 330 °C77.0 - 626 °FAverage value: 184 °C Grade Count:71
Nozzle Temperature 140 - 295 °C284 - 563 °FAverage value: 196 °C Grade Count:61
Adapter Temperature 185 - 210 °C365 - 410 °FAverage value: 203 °C Grade Count:12
Die Temperature 20.0 - 260 °C68.0 - 500 °FAverage value: 178 °C Grade Count:45
Melt Temperature 60.0 - 300 °C140 - 572 °FAverage value: 182 °C Grade Count:139
Mold Temperature 10.0 - 220 °C50.0 - 428 °FAverage value: 64.1 °C Grade Count:120
Injection Velocity 30.0 - 203 mm/sec1.18 - 8.00 in/secAverage value: 36.5 mm/sec Grade Count:15
Drying Temperature 40.0 - 110 °C104 - 230 °FAverage value: 69.0 °C Grade Count:154
